Web Development Glossary
Glossary

UI Kits(User Interface Kit)

TL;DR: A UI Kit (User Interface Kit) is a pre-designed, ready-to-use collection of digital assets, including buttons, forms, icons, color palettes, and typography rules. It is the ultimate productivity tool for web designers and developers, guaranteeing visual consistency and significantly accelerating the launch of a professional website or application.

Stop building every component from scratch and deploy perfectly styled, high-converting interfaces in minutes.

TL;DR: A UI Kit (User Interface Kit) is a pre-designed, ready-to-use collection of digital assets, including buttons, forms, icons, color palettes, and typography rules. It is the ultimate productivity tool for web designers and developers, guaranteeing visual consistency and significantly accelerating the launch of a professional website or application.

How does designing every button and form field manually burn countless hours and introduce costly inconsistencies?

What is a UI Kit?

A UI kit is the formalized set of building blocks for your digital interface. It ensures that your login button looks and behaves identically to your "Add to Cart" button, providing a seamless experience for the user.

A complete UI kit provides the components for every interactive element:

  • Inputs: Form fields, dropdowns, radio buttons.
  • Feedback: Alerts, progress bars, notifications.
  • Navigation: Menu links, tabs, breadcrumbs.

By providing these elements ready-made, the kit eliminates the need for repeated design decisions, saving time and ensuring the finished product is polished and cohesive.

The Pain Point: The Consistency and Speed Bottleneck

Without a UI kit, every design decision is made from scratch. This leads to massive inefficiencies and technical debt.

  • Design Drift: Different pages end up with slightly different button colors, font sizes, or spacing, making the entire website look inconsistent and amateur.
  • Development Lag: Developers must translate unique, undocumented design choices into custom CSS for every component, wasting hours that a simple class name could have solved.
  • Mobile Breakage: If a kit isn't used, ensuring that every individual component is responsive on mobile becomes a major, repetitive debugging task.

If you are a solo entrepreneur using a simple free ai code generator, you will quickly discover that managing these design variables manually is overwhelming.

The Business Impact: Trust and Scalability

UI kits are a strategy for business growth because they create predictable, scalable design systems.

  • Professionalism: Consistency builds trust. A polished, cohesive UI signals reliability and attention to detail, which increases user confidence and conversion rates.
  • Speed to Market: UI kits allow you to build new landing pages or product features in a fraction of the time, dramatically reducing your time-to-market and increasing agility.
  • Reduced Errors: By using pre-tested components, you minimize usability errors and accessibility failures, creating a better experience for all users.

The Solution: AI-Powered Component Systems

You shouldn't have to spend weeks assembling a component library. You need a platform that provides the UI kit ready-made and optimized.

Modern ai website builders operate on the principle of a global UI kit. CodeDesign.ai provides an extensive library of pre-designed, responsive, and accessible components (buttons, cards, forms) that are instantly styled to match your brand's global color palette and typography. This means the ai web designer functionality is built upon a foundation of structural consistency, eliminating design drift entirely.

Summary

UI kits are the essential resource for rapid, high-quality web design. They eliminate redundant work and enforce visual consistency across every page. While sourcing and building a custom kit is complex, choosing a platform with integrated, automated UI kits allows you to deploy a professional, cohesive website instantly.

Frequently Asked Questions

Q: What is the main benefit of a UI kit over a template?

A: A template is a pre-arranged finished page. A UI kit is a collection of individual, versatile components (buttons, inputs) that you can piece together to create any custom layout.

Q: Are UI kits good for SEO?

A: Indirectly. UI kits improve site structure, usability, and visual consistency, all of which contribute to better user engagement metrics (lower bounce rate), which are positive SEO signals.

Q: Can I customize a UI kit in CodeDesign?

A: Yes. CodeDesign allows you to visually customize the styling of a component (e.g., button color, border radius) once, and that style is instantly applied across all instances of that component on your site.

Q: Does CodeDesign's AI generate UI kits?

A: CodeDesign uses its AI to style and arrange its core library of pre-built UI components based on your prompt, effectively giving you a personalized, optimized UI kit for your brand.

Q: Do UI kits help with accessibility?

A: They can, if they are built with accessibility standards (WCAG) in mind. Reputable kits include correct color contrast and keyboard navigation support.

Q: What is the difference between a UI kit and a Design System?

A: A UI kit is the collection of visual assets. A Design System is the full documentation, principles, code standards, and rules for how and why those assets are used.

Q: Should I use a free or paid UI kit?

A: For a small project, a free kit is fine. For professional, complex projects, a paid, well-documented kit that includes production-ready code is highly recommended.

Q: Are UI kits only for large websites?

A: No. A small business or single-page landing page benefits hugely from the consistency and speed that a pre-made component library offers.

Q: What is the biggest risk of using a poorly built UI kit?

A: The biggest risk is poor responsiveness. A badly built kit will cause your layout to break on mobile devices.

Q: Do developers use UI kits?

A: Yes. If a UI kit provides clean code snippets that align with a framework (like React or Tailwind), it dramatically speeds up the development process.

Accelerate your design workflow instantly

Your focus should be on conversion, not component design. Stop wasting time building from scratch.

CodeDesign.ai provides an integrated, automated UI kit foundation. We handle the component engineering so you can launch a polished, consistent website today.